Liquid Personnel is currently recruiting a Qualified Social Worker to join the busy Child Protection Team in North Tyneside.
Responsibilities:
You will provide assessment, care management, and social work services to children and their families, arising out of the council’s duties and powers under legislation, Council, and Group policy. Your primary responsibilities will include building effective relationships with children, young people, families, or carers to keep them safe, bring about change, and improve outcomes, always prioritizing child protection. You will complete thorough, child-focused assessments that recognize strengths, vulnerabilities, and attitudes toward change. You will manage statutory case responsibilities for children, young people, and care leavers in need of help and protection or in public care, with the support of an appropriately qualified supervisor.
